Job Summary This position is responsible for providing both primary and specialty medical services. This position may be required to access and administer medications within their scope of practice and according to state law.

Responsibilities

Takes complex medical histories on patients referred for consultation by academic and community physicians.

Performs physical examinations.

Orders laboratory tests, x-rays, special imaging studies and other diagnostic procedures.

Orders and supervises the administration of blood products.

Reaches tentative diagnosis of medical, surgical and other conditions.

Develop tx plans in conjunction with attending physician to provide optimal patient medical management.

Participates in continuing medical education to include specialty and sub‑specialty meetings, clubs, boards and conferences.

Assists in the collection of data for research projects.

Orders consultations and interacts with members of other specialty medical teams.

Participates in special projects and committee functions.
